mysql中文插入失败
中文插入失败
- 一是、没有指定连接的字符编码utf8,通常可见什么latin1什么什么的无法插入
- 二是、类似
(1366, "Incorrect string value: '\xF0\x9F\x92\x9C\xF0\x9F...' for column 'text' at row,\xF0\x9F\x92\x9C\xF0\x9F,这种原因因为MySQL不识别有些字符的utf8编码(如表情字符),这时你需要指定连接字符编码为utf8mb4。数据表对应字段编码也改成utf8mb4

浙公网安备 33010602011771号